Eggnog At Christmas. A traditional holiday drink dating back hundreds of years, eggnog is made with eggs (hence the name), milk, cream, spices like nutmeg and vanilla, and fortified with rum, whisky, and/or brandy. Christmas isn't complete without eggnog. Journals and diaries from back then reveal that eggnog was a christmas tradition. The delicious festive drink, historically also known as milk punch, comes in countless variations and is a staple at most holiday parties and dinners during the festive season.
